Recombinant HumanEpidermal Growth Factor
General Informationï¼Human epidermal growth factor (EGF) exerts actions on a wide variety of biological processes, and plays an important role in the regulation of growth, proliferation, and differentiation mediated by its high-affinity receptor EGFR on the surface. It induces differentiation of specific , promotes angiogenesis, and inhibits gastric acid secretion in vivo, while serves as a potent mitogenic actor for a variety of cultured of both ectodermal and mesodermal origin.
